Main information about car part OEM 5650363
Producer OEM
Number 5650363
Description Oil filter
Analogue of OEM 5650363
POLCAR POLCAR F026407109 F026407109 Oil filter
POLCAR POLCAR FA5996ECO FA5996ECO Oil filter
The other parts with the same number "5650363"
VAUXHALL 5650363 Oil Filter
OPEL 5650363 Oil Filter
OE 5650363 -FILTER, ASSY., OIL, WITH 'O'RING
ALFA ROMEO 5650363 Oil Filter
GENERAL MOTORS 5650363 Oil Filter